A Guide to Skincare Ingredients for Glowing Skin in Oily Skin Types (Ages 30-45)

For women aged 30-45 with oily skin, achieving a healthy, glowing complexion requires a balance between oil control, hydration, and targeted treatment for early signs of aging. Here is a guide to the most effective skincare ingredients to look for in your products, divided into morning and night routines.
Morning Routine Ingredients
1. Niacinamide (Vitamin B3)
- Regulates sebum production
- Minimizes the appearance of pores
- Improves uneven skin tone and strengthens the skin barrier
2. Vitamin C (Ascorbic Acid or Derivatives)
- Brightens dull skin and improves radiance
- Helps fade dark spots and hyperpigmentation
- Provides antioxidant protection against environmental stressors
3. Hyaluronic Acid (Low Molecular Weight)
- Provides deep hydration without clogging pores
- Keeps the skin plump and supple
- Enhances glow by boosting moisture levels
4. Zinc PCA
- Balances oil production
- Soothes inflammation and calms acne-prone areas
- Provides antibacterial benefits for clearer skin
5. Green Tea Extract
- Rich in antioxidants
- Calms redness and inflammation
- Helps control excess oil production
6. Panthenol (Pro-Vitamin B5)
- Hydrates and softens the skin
- Soothes and protects against environmental damage
- Ideal for supporting barrier repair
Daily Tip:
Always finish your morning routine with a broad-spectrum sunscreen (SPF 30 or higher) to protect against UV damage and maintain brightness.
Night Routine Ingredients
1. Salicylic Acid (BHA)
- Gently exfoliates inside the pores
- Helps prevent breakouts and blackheads
- Refines skin texture for a smoother, clearer glow
2. Retinol or Retinal (Vitamin A Derivatives)
- Promotes cell turnover and boosts collagen
- Helps reduce fine lines and pigmentation
- Use in low concentrations and preferably at night to avoid irritation
3. Lactic Acid (AHA)
- Gently exfoliates surface skin cells
- Hydrates while brightening
- Improves overall glow and skin clarity
4. Centella Asiatica (Cica)
- Supports skin healing and repair
- Strengthens the skin barrier
- Ideal for sensitive, oily skin with signs of stress
5. Panthenol (Pro-Vitamin B5)
- Hydrates and soothes
- Helps skin recover overnight
Tips for Routine Building:
- Use a gentle foaming cleanser with salicylic acid for daily oil control.
- Apply a hydrating toner or essence with niacinamide and hyaluronic acid.
- Alternate between vitamin C in the morning and retinol at night for radiance and anti-aging.
- Use a non-comedogenic moisturizer to maintain hydration.
- Choose products that are non-comedogenic, alcohol-free, and fragrance-free when possible to prevent irritation and keep the skin balanced and radiant.
